主要介绍了Shell脚本中使用function(函数)示例,本文着重讲解的是如何在shell脚本中使用自定义函数,并给出了两个例子,需要的朋友可以参考下
主要介绍了Shell脚本中使用function(函数)示例,本文着重讲解的是如何在shell脚本中使用自定义函数,并给出了两个例子,需要的朋友可以参考下
function函数1. 函数function的作用2. 函数的定义3. 函数参数4. 在函数里用本地变量 1. 函数function的作用 函数function是由若干条shell命令组成的语句块,实现代码重用和模块化编程。 它与shell程序形式上是...
一、Shell函数 本教程目前为止所有脚本都是从头到尾执行。...如果愿意,可在函数名前加上关键字function,这取决于使用者。 代码如下:function 函数名(){ command1 command2 … commandN
函数可以在shell script当中做一个类似自定义执行命令,最大的功能就是可以简化我们很多的程序代码。需要注意的是shell script的执行方式是由上而下/由左而右,因此在shellscript当中的function的设置一定要在程序的...
函数的使用、输出字体颜色
函数在shell脚本中仅在当前shell环境中有效Shell脚本中变量默认全局有效。(1)当函数中有$1、$2等位置变量时表示的是调用函数时函数名后跟着的位置变量12。(2)函数外的$1、$2等才表示是执行脚本时脚本名称后跟着...
1、基本的脚本函数 2、返回值 3、在函数中使用变量 4、数组变量和函数 5、函数递归 6、创建库 7、在命令行上使用函数
标签: linux
方法1:value_name=`function_name [arg1 arg2 …1.function是 Shell 中的关键字,专门用来定义函数;全局作用域:在脚本的其他任何地方都能够访问该变量。3.statements是函数要执行的代码,也就是一组语句;局部...
shell脚本function传参的使用
有两种格式可以用来在 bash shell 脚本中创建函数。 第一种格式采用关键字 function,后跟分配给该代码块的函数名。 function name { commands } 第二种格式更接近于其他编程语言中定义函数的方式。 name() { ...
局部变量:local 关键字保证了变量只局限在该函数中。如果脚本中在该函数之外有同样名字的变量,那么 shell 将会保持这两个变量的值是分离的。采用关键字function。函数调用要在函数定义之后。全局变量:默认情况下,
shell脚本函数的使用 函数是一个脚本代码块,你可以对它进行自定义命名,并且可以在脚本中任意位置使用这个函数,要使用这个函数,只需使用这个函数名称 函数:把一个功能封装起来。使用时直接调用函数名。 优点:...
使用函数可以避免代码重复使用函数可以将大的工程分割为若干小的功能模块,代码的可读性更强法一:[function] 函数名 (){命令序列[return x]法二:函数名(){命令序列。
shell脚本的返回值可以使用return参数,但是return只能返回整数类型的值。因此实现比较复杂的功能的话shell脚本可能不太友好。 比如下面这个例子: #!/bin/bash function in_path(){ cmd=$1 path=$2 oldIFS=$IFS
将一些相对独立的代码变成函数,可以提高程序的可读性和重用性。避免重复编写大量相同的代码方法一:1234567{statement1statement2....statementn}方法二:1234567function{statement1statement2....statementn}
shell 函数 传参 $1,$2 ... 在shell中定义函数可以使用代码模块化,便于复用代码 函数必须先定义才可以使用 1.定义函数 方法1: 函数名(){ 函数要实现的功能代码 } 方法2:
Linux系统shell脚本之函数的使用
1.编写shell脚本实现使用mysqldump进行分库分表备份 2.查看数据库原有数据 3.运行脚本文件进行备份数据,查看备份文件是否存在 4.删除原有数据 5.可以单独恢复某个表的数据,也可以直接恢复数据内所有的数据,...
该脚本定义了两个函数:func1 和 func2。在 func1 函数中,先输出一条消息,然后调用 func2 函数,最后再输出一条消息。在 func2 函数中,仅输出...在 Shell 脚本中,可以像在其他编程语言中一样在函数中调用其他函数。
shell中使用function函数